DataLabs' 3D Infrastructure Inspection System "Markly" Listed in MLIT's "Inspection Support Technology Performance Catalog"

DataLabs Inc.'s 3D infrastructure inspection system, "Markly," has been listed in the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ism's (MLIT) "Inspection Support Technology Performance Catalog." This inclusion accelerates the DX of infrastructure maintenance operations, contributing to significant efficiency improvements and enhanced accuracy, aligning with MLIT's principle of utilizing inspection support technologies for direct inspections. Markly has demonstrated remarkable results, including a 73% reduction in repair design costs and a 32-day shortening of construction periods in trial projects.

Q: Which company developed the 3D infrastructure inspection system named Markly that was listed in MLIT's catalog?
A: DataLabs Inc., headquartered in Chuo-ku, Tokyo, and led by Representative Director Daisuke Tajiri, developed the 3D infrastructure inspection system Markly.
Q: What is the official name of the catalog issued by Japan's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ism that includes Markly?
A: The official name of the catalog is the Ministry of Land, Infrastructure, Transport and Tourism's Inspection Support Technology Performance Catalog.
Q: On what basis was Markly recognized for inclusion in the MLIT performance catalog according to the article?
A: Markly was recognized due to its practicality and high effectiveness in generating drawings and quantity calculation sheets using smartphone and iPad-collected 3D data and inspection photos.
Q: What specific technology category and chapter does Markly appear in within the MLIT catalog?
A: Markly is listed in Chapter 2 of the Performance Catalog under Image Measurement Technology, specifically Bridges_3, pages 94-101.
Q: What technology number was assigned to Markly in the MLIT Inspection Support Technology Performance Catalog?
A: The technology number assigned to Markly in the MLIT catalog is BR010090-V0026 for cracks and spalling/rebar exposure detection.
